Setup menu
MENU SECTION MEMORY
The camera can remember which menu section was last opened. If
the menu section memory function is on, when the menu button is
pressed, the last menu section that was last displayed is opened.
When menu section memory is off, section 1 of the recording or
playback menu is displayed when the menu button is pressed.
Each time a delete command is used a confirmation screen
appears confirming the action to erase the image data. When this
screen opens, the no button is highlighted. This function allows the
yes button to be initially highlighted to make deleting images
easier. Care should be taken when deleting images as the data
cannot be retrieved once erased.

CLEAN CCD
Dust can enter the camera body when changing lenses. The camera should have a lens or body
cap mounted at all times. Confirm the rear of the lens and cap is free from dust before mounting on
the body. 
Clean the CCD in a dust-free environment. Use a blower brush to remove the dust - compressed air
can damage the camera. 
Only clean the CCD when necessary. Improper cleaning may damage the CCD.
The optional DiMAGE Master software can remove the affects of dust from RAW images. This
is done by taking a dust reference image before cleaning the CCD. For more on the full version
of DiMAGE Master, see page 81 or visit us on the web.

The battery should be fully charged before cleaning the CCD. If
battery power is low, this function cannot be used. The use of the
optional AC adapter is recommended over the use of the battery.
Cleaning the CCD without sufficient power will cause permanent
damage.
Highlight “Enter” and press the center of the controller to begin the
cleaning routine.
Before the CCD is exposed, a confirmation screen appears;
choosing “Yes” executes opens the shutter and mirror, “No”
cancels the cleaning operation.
Remove the lens or body cap.
Use a blower brush to clean the CCD. Hold the body so it is
leaning forward to prevent the dust blown from the CCD resettling
in the camera. Do not touch the interior of the camera. If the
camera starts beeping, power is low. Immediately stop cleaning
and turn the camera off.
Turn the camera off to complete the operation. Replace the lens or
body cap.
